Longal Chestnut – the potential of a traditional regional variety from Portugal’s Terra Fria Transmontana

Factsheet Developed by:

Chestnuts are an extremely important product for the Portuguese region ‘Terra Fria Transmontana’, representing one of the most profitable crops today. Its commercialization is still done based solely on caliber, an essential characteristic to satisfy a consumer little informed about the diversity of existing varieties. Longal is a traditional regional variety from PDO Castanha da Terra Fria, with excellent characteristics for fresh consumption and the processing industry. It is important to work on its promotion with consumers and producers.
